I've made a tall card and layered some Christmas colours namely silver, gold and a touch of lime.
I chose the 2 different widths of ribbon and made a loose loop with a stitch in the centre to hold it all in place. Over the stitch I placed a lime and silver star.
The corrugated cardboard base and tiny gold spot paper made it look completed.
My sentiment matches the colours.
